Following India's 1-0 loss to Syria in the Group B match of the AFC Asian Cup 2023 at the Al Bayt Stadium on Tuesday, the Blue Tigers head coach Igor Stimac said that it was a "good learning experience" for them.
India's campaign in the ongoing AFC Asian Cup 2023 ended on a bitter note as they ended up losing against Syria on Tuesday with a scoreline of 1-0 in the concluding Group B match at the Al Bayt Stadium.
India currently stands at the bottom of Group B, having lost their first two matches against Australia (0-2) and Uzbekistan (0-3). Syria, who had earned a stalemate against Uzbekistan in their first game, currently have the advantage in the race to the third spot in the group. The four best
